1. Einleitung

The Radxa Penta SATA HAT is an expansion board designed to provide up to five SATA disk interfaces for compatible Single Board Computers (SBCs), including the Raspberry Pi 5 and various Radxa ROCK SBCs. This HAT enables the creation of compact Network Attached Storage (NAS) servers or other storage-intensive projects, supporting up to 100TB of storage capacity. It features four standard SATA ports and one eSATA port with power, offering flexible storage solutions.

2. Produktüberschreitungview

The Penta SATA HAT integrates essential components for multi-drive storage. Key features include:

  • SATA-Schnittstellen: 4x SATA ports and 1x eSATA port with power.
  • Speicherkapazität: Supports up to 100TB total storage.
  • Energieoptionen: External Standard ATX Power Supply interface or 12V DC Power Supply input.
  • Kompatibilität: Designed for Raspberry Pi 5 and Radxa ROCK SBCs.
  • Erweiterung: Includes interfaces for OLED display and fan.

4.3. Montage und Verbindung

  1. Mount the HAT: Securely attach the Penta SATA HAT to your Raspberry Pi 5 or Radxa ROCK SBC using the provided copper posts.
  2. Connect FPC Cable: Connect the FPC cable between the HAT and your SBC's appropriate connector.
  3. SATA-Laufwerke anschließen: Connect your 2.5-inch or 3.5-inch SATA HDDs/SSDs to the 4x SATA ports. For external drives, use the eSATA port with the provided eSATA cable.
  4. Stromanschluss: Connect a 12V DC power supply (recommended 4A or 5A) to the 12V DC jack on the HAT, or connect a standard ATX power supply to the designated interface. Wichtig: Once the Radxa Penta SATA HAT is powered, it will supply power to the SBC through the 40-pin connector, eliminating the need to power the SBC separately.

5. Bedienungsanleitung

Once assembled and powered, the Radxa Penta SATA HAT will make the connected SATA drives available to your SBC's operating system, typically Linux.

5.1. Softwarekonfiguration

For optimal performance and data safety, consider configuring your drives in a RAID array. The HAT supports software RAID configurations such as RAID 0, RAID 1, and RAID 5, which can be managed through your Linux operating system.

RAID 0, RAID 1, RAID 5 software configuration options

Image: Diagram illustrating RAID 0, RAID 1, and RAID 5 configurations for data management and redundancy.

5.2. NAS Server Functionality

With the drives configured, you can install NAS software (e.g., OpenMediaVault, TrueNAS SCALE) on your SBC to create a functional network-attached storage server. This allows for centralized file storage, media streaming, and data backup.

7. Fehlerbehebung

Sollten Probleme auftreten, beachten Sie bitte die folgenden Schritte zur Fehlerbehebung:

  • Nicht erkannte Laufwerke:
    • Verify all SATA and FPC cables are securely connected to both the HAT and the drives.
    • Ensure the HAT is receiving sufficient power from the 12V DC or ATX power supply.
    • Check the power connections to individual 3.5-inch HDDs, as they may require separate power if the HAT's supply is insufficient.
  • SBC Not Powering On:
    • Confirm the 12V power supply is functional and correctly connected to the HAT.
    • Ensure the HAT is properly seated on the SBC's GPIO pins.
    • If the SBC still does not power on, temporarily remove the HAT and attempt to power the SBC directly to rule out a HAT-related issue.
  • Kompatibilitätsprobleme:
    • While compatible with many Radxa ROCK SBCs, specific models like the Rock5A may require particular cables or adapters not included with the standard HAT package. Verify requirements for your specific SBC model.
